Dustin

Dustin, a Setter or Setter mix, is thought to be about 9-10 years young and came from a mass hoarding situation in CO. Dustin has a sweet and friendly disposition. He gets along great with the resident dogs(3) and does not seem to resource guard. He would make a great companion for someone who is home most of the time. Dustin hangs out near his humans and loves attention and scratches. He walks well on a leash, loves his treats, and is learning how to live in a house. Dustin is in a foster home near Loveland, CO.

Inky

Inky is believed to be about 8 years old and was rescued from a hoarding situation in CO. He is very cuddly with people and appears dog friendly but we have no knowledge about kids or cats. He is in a foster home near Boulder, CO.

Edgar

Edgar is a shy 6 year young Setter who has lived outside with his mom Almondine his entire life. He is looking for a patient person with lots of love to give. He needs a home without cats and a 6′ fenced yard. Edgar is in a foster home in Edmond, OK.

About Us

Established in 2012, Southwest English Setter Rescue (SWESR) is incorporated in Texas and a registered 501(c)(3) non-profit charitable organization.

Our founding members all have many years of experience in English Setter and other animal rescue groups. All of our volunteers share a love for English Setters and an in-depth understanding of this wonderful breed.
